How Mold Thrives After Water Damage in Tampa's Humid Climate
Picture this: water floods your Tampa home from a busted pipe or storm surge. That moisture doesn't dry up quick. It lingers, feeding mold spores already floating in the air.
Our Florida heat pumps things up. Average humidity here hits 70-90% year-round. Mold loves that combo of dampness and warmth above 77°F.
Key Ingredients for Mold Explosion
- Moisture: Water damage soaks walls, ceilings, floors. Even small leaks keep it wet for days.
- Food source: Drywall, wood, carpet – all perfect snacks for mold colonies.
- Time: Mold kicks off growth in 24-48 hours. Tampa's sticky air speeds it to visible patches in a week.
Skip drying out fast, and colonies explode. Hidden spots like behind drywall turn into breeding grounds. Your home becomes a petri dish before you notice the smell.
Spotting Hidden Mold: Signs and Inspection Tips for Tampa Homes
Red Flags You Can't Ignore
Mold loves to hide in Tampa's soggy walls and ceilings after a flood. That musty odor hitting your nose? It's mold's calling card, even if you see nothing.
Look for warped drywall, bubbling paint, or dark stains in corners. Tampa's humidity turns small leaks into mold factories overnight.
- Water stains on walls or ceilings that keep spreading
- Peeling wallpaper or blistering paint
- Soft spots on carpets or wood floors
- Increased allergy symptoms like sneezing or itchy eyes
Smart Inspection Moves for Tampa Homeowners
Grab a flashlight and check behind furniture, under sinks, and in your attic. Feel for dampness; mold needs moisture to grow.
Use a cheap moisture meter from the hardware store. Readings over 15% scream trouble in our Florida heat.
Don't stop at surfaces. Peek inside HVAC vents and crawlspaces, prime mold hideouts after water damage hits.

Step-by-Step Mold Removal Guide Tailored for Florida Conditions
Grab your gear first. In Tampa's sticky heat, mold spreads like wildfire if you rush in unprotected. Suit up with N95 masks, gloves, goggles, and disposable coveralls to shield yourself from spores that love our humid air.
1. Kill the Source and Contain the Chaos
Shut off HVAC to stop spores from hitchhiking through your ducts. Seal off the area with thick plastic sheeting and tape - Florida's breeze can push mold everywhere fast.
- Fix leaks or pump out standing water immediately.
- Use a dehumidifier cranked to 30% humidity or lower.
- HEPA vacuum loose debris before anything else.
2. Scrub and Scrap That Nasty Growth
Mix a bleach solution - one cup per gallon of water - but test a small spot first on colored surfaces. Wipe down hard surfaces, never rinse to avoid spreading spores in our muggy climate.
For porous stuff like drywall? Cut it out. Anything under two feet from the damage gets the boot. Bag it double and trash it outside.
3. Dry Like Your Home Depends On It (It Does)
Run industrial fans and dehumidifiers non-stop for 48-72 hours. Check moisture levels with a meter - aim below 15% on wood, 12% on drywall.
- Monitor daily in Tampa's humidity spikes.
- Apply antimicrobial sprays for extra punch.
- Re-inspect after a week; one missed spot restarts the party.
DIY works for small jobs under 10 square feet. Bigger? Call pros now. Our Florida mold laughs at half-measures.

People Also Ask
How long does mold take to grow after water damage in Tampa?
Mold can begin growing within 24-48 hours after water damage, especially in Tampa's humid climate where moisture lingers. High humidity levels accelerate spore germination, turning minor leaks into major infestations quickly. Act fast by calling local experts to prevent widespread growth.
Can I remove mold myself after water damage in Florida?
DIY mold removal is risky for small areas under 10 square feet, but larger infestations require professionals due to health hazards and potential spread. Tampa's humid conditions make incomplete removal likely, leading to recurrence. Hire certified remediation services for safe, effective results.
What are the health risks of mold after water damage?
Mold exposure causes respiratory issues, allergies, and asthma attacks, hitting Tampa families hardest in our humid environment. Vulnerable groups like children and elderly face severe risks from toxic black mold. Professional remediation ensures your home is safe and healthy.
Does homeowners insurance cover mold remediation in Tampa?
Insurance often covers mold from sudden water damage like bursts, but not from neglect or floods in Florida. Review your policy and document damage promptly for claims. Tampa specialists help navigate coverage for stress-free remediation.
